Foreign direct investment, net inflows as share of GDP in China
China: Foreign direct investment, net inflows as share of GDP was 0.4% in 2025. ◆ Volatile
Foreign direct investment, net inflows as share of GDP in China, 1979–2025
Source: IMF International Financial Statistics and Balance of Payments; World Bank International Debt Statistics and GDP estimates; and OECD GDP estimates (2026) – processed by Our World in Data. Measured in % of GDP.
Analysis
The most recent figure for foreign direct investment, net inflows as share of gdp in China is 0.4%, measured in 2025.
That represents a change of up 80.2% on the previous year and down 80.9% over ten years.
Over the whole period, foreign direct investment, net inflows as share of gdp in China peaked at 6.2% in 1993 and was at its lowest, 0.0%, in 1979.
China ranks 164th of 198 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Foreign direct investment, net inflows as share of GDP in China, year by year
| Year | % of GDP |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 1979 | 0.0% | — |
| 1980 | 0.0% | +66345.1% |
| 1981 | 0.1% | +353.7% |
| 1982 | 0.2% | +54.9% |
| 1983 | 0.3% | +31.5% |
| 1984 | 0.5% | +75.5% |
| 1985 | 0.5% | +10.8% |
| 1986 | 0.6% | +16.3% |
| 1987 | 0.8% | +36.0% |
| 1988 | 1.0% | +20.6% |
| 1989 | 1.0% | -4.6% |
| 1990 | 1.0% | -1.0% |
| 1991 | 1.1% | +17.7% |
| 1992 | 2.6% | +129.3% |
| 1993 | 6.2% | +136.7% |
| 1994 | 6.0% | -3.3% |
| 1995 | 4.9% | -18.5% |
| 1996 | 4.6% | -4.7% |
| 1997 | 4.7% | +1.5% |
| 1998 | 4.4% | -6.3% |
| 1999 | 3.7% | -15.6% |
| 2000 | 3.4% | -7.4% |
| 2001 | 3.5% | +0.9% |
| 2002 | 3.6% | +2.6% |
| 2003 | 3.4% | -3.5% |
| 2004 | 3.4% | -0.2% |
| 2005 | 4.5% | +30.9% |
| 2006 | 4.4% | -1.1% |
| 2007 | 4.3% | -2.5% |
| 2008 | 3.7% | -15.2% |
| 2009 | 2.5% | -31.3% |
| 2010 | 3.9% | +55.8% |
| 2011 | 3.7% | -7.2% |
| 2012 | 2.8% | -23.8% |
| 2013 | 3.0% | +7.4% |
| 2014 | 2.5% | -15.9% |
| 2015 | 2.1% | -14.4% |
| 2016 | 1.5% | -29.0% |
| 2017 | 1.3% | -13.2% |
| 2018 | 1.7% | +25.6% |
| 2019 | 1.3% | -22.7% |
| 2020 | 1.7% | +31.3% |
| 2021 | 1.9% | +12.0% |
| 2022 | 1.0% | -45.1% |
| 2023 | 0.3% | -72.9% |
| 2024 | 0.2% | -19.0% |
| 2025 | 0.4% | +80.2% |
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1970s | 0.0% | 0.0% | 0.0% | 1 |
| 1980s | 0.5% | 0.0% | 1.0% | 10 |
| 1990s | 3.9% | 1.0% | 6.2% | 10 |
| 2000s | 3.7% | 2.5% | 4.5% | 10 |
| 2010s | 2.4% | 1.3% | 3.9% | 10 |
| 2020s | 0.9% | 0.2% | 1.9% | 6 |
